What JACKSON FINANCIAL INC CLASS A does

Jackson Financial Inc. is a leading provider of annuity products in the United States, specializing in retail variable annuities, fixed index annuities, and fixed annuities. The company helps individuals plan for retirement by providing investment solutions and protection products that offer accumulation and income opportunities. Its business is supported by a large asset management portfolio and extensive distribution networks.

Position in its 14-day rangeit is trading in the lower half of its 14-day range ($126.82 to $137.99) — its "stochastic" reading is 27 out of 100, where 0 would mean closing exactly at the 14-session low and 100 exactly at the high. This measures WHERE the price sits inside its recent range, which is a different question from the RSI beside it: RSI is a momentum gauge, measuring how FAST the price has been moving, so a stock can drift quietly to the bottom of its range with an ordinary RSI, or fall sharply and still sit in the middle. It has been slipping within that range over the last few sessions.27.4

Only open-market purchases (SEC code P) and sales (code S) are counted here. Option exercises, vesting/awards, gifts, and shares withheld for taxes are excluded — they are compensation or mechanical, not open-market conviction. Sales may be planned and non-discretionary (e.g. a Rule 10b5-1 plan) and are not necessarily bearish; open-market buying is not a recommendation to buy. Informational only — not financial advice.

Short interest is reported to FINRA and published on a delayed, bi-monthly schedule (as of a settlement date, disseminated roughly eight business days later) — it is NOT real-time, does not cover every venue or all US trading, and is not a short-squeeze prediction or investment advice. Days-to-cover is the value FINRA reports; percent of float is not shown because the source file carries no share-count denominator — where a percent appears it is of shares OUTSTANDING, the larger base, and is therefore a floor on percent of float.
